โœฆ Synopsis


In this work we will extend a result given in ([\mathrm{X}]) on existence of fixed points for mappings of asymptotically nonexpansive type. We will apply this extension to (L) embedded Banach spaces endowed with the abstract measure topology. We will also show that the result obtained does not hold if we replace the abstract measure topology by the weak topology.
